What can I see and do near Sky Road?
Connemara Heritage & History Centre, Dan O'Hara's Connemara Heritage and History Centre and Station House Museum fe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Explore notable local landmarks like Clifden Castle, Alcock and Brown Landing Site and Marconi Trans Atlantic Wireless Station. Alcock and Brown Memorial and Mannin Bay Beach are some sights worth a visit in the area.
